NOR and NAND flash

本文详细对比了NOR和NAND两种闪存的特点,包括读取、写入和擦除速度等方面。NOR闪存适用于直接执行代码,而NAND闪存则适合于高密度的数据存储。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

NOR 的特点是可在芯片内执行,这样应该程序可以直接在flash 内存内运行,不必再把代码读到系统RAM 中。NOR 的传输效率很高,但写入和探险速度较低。而NAND 结构能提
供极高的单元密度,并且写入和擦除的速度也很快,是高数据存储密度的最佳选择。这两种结构性能上的异同步如下:
(1) NOR 的读速度比NAND 稍快一些。
(2) NAND 的写入速度比NOR 快很多。
(3) NAND 的擦除速度远比NOR 快。
(4) NAND 的擦除单元更小,相应的擦除电路也更加简单。
(5) NAND 闪存中每个块的最大擦写次数量否万次,而NOR 的擦写次数是十万次。
此外,NAND 的实际应用方式要比NOR 复杂得多。NOR 可以直接使用,并在上面直接运行代码。而NAND 需要I/O 接口,因此使用时需要驱动程序。不过当今流行的操作系统对
NAND Flash 都有支持,Linux 内核也对NAND Flash 提供了很好的支持。由于以上flash的特性决定了,在嵌入式设备中,我们一般会把只读属性的映象文件,如启动引导程序blob、内核、文件系统文件存放在NOR Flash 中,而把一些读写类的文件,如用户应用程序等存放在NAND Flash 中,出于成本的考虑,很多厂家会选用低容量昂贵的NOR Flash 存储启动引导程序和内核,而把文件系统存放在NAND Flash 中。
### NAND FlashNOR Flash 市场份额对比分析报告 #### 1. 应用领域差异影响市场份额 NAND Flash 主要应用于大规模数据存储场景,如固态硬盘 (SSD)、USB 驱动器以及移动设备中的嵌入式多媒体卡 (eMMC)[^1]。由于其高密度特性和较低的成本每比特位,在消费电子和个人电脑市场占据主导地位。 相比之下,NOR Flash 更适合于代码执行环境下的应用场合,例如汽车电子系统、工业控制装置以及其他需要频繁读取指令的应用程序中。这类应用场景虽然数量庞大但单个需求量相对较小,因此整体市场规模不及前者显著。 #### 2. 成本效益考量决定主流趋势 随着技术进步带来的单位成本下降,加上对于更大容量的需求增长,使得更多制造商倾向于选择性价比更高的 NAND Flash 解决方案来满足市场需求。这进一步推动了 NAND Flash 在全球市场的占有率持续扩大。 另一方面,尽管 NOR Flash 的价格也在逐步降低,但由于其物理架构特点决定了难以实现像 NAND Flash那样快速降价的趋势,从而限制了其在某些对成本敏感的大规模生产环境中广泛应用的可能性。 #### 3. 技术发展趋势引导未来走向 近年来,随着人工智能、物联网(IoT)等新兴行业的快速发展,对于高效能计算平台的支持提出了更高要求。在此背景下,具备更快随机访问速度优势的 NOR Flash 开始受到关注,并逐渐被引入到一些特定类型的智能终端产品当中作为启动加载程序(Bootloader) 或者缓存机制的一部分;然而就总体而言,这些新机遇尚不足以改变当前两者之间悬殊较大的市占率格局。 ```python import matplotlib.pyplot as plt labels = 'NAND Flash', 'NOR Flash' sizes = [80, 20] # 这里假设的数据比例,实际数值可能有所不同 colors = ['lightblue', 'orange'] plt.pie(sizes, labels=labels, colors=colors, autopct='%1.1f%%', startangle=90) plt.axis('equal') plt.title("Market Share Comparison between NAND and NOR Flash") plt.show() 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值